The cast and participants were all very wholesome, professional, and fun to watch but there's not much more than that.
I think a format like Terrace House would work better for this type of setup. The concept of the wolf is interesting but nothing really happens. I'm quite sure show forgot about the wolf concept entirely at certain at points in the show.
It would be nice to see more lifestyle and activities that the group participates in together. Most of the scenes are just small banter and taking pictures. It can be a bit cheesy at times with the music and slow motion shots like a romance drama but that's also the allure of it all.
With not much actually happening and it being 12 episodes long it does feel a bit too long. Cutting out some scenes or replacing it with more fun activities would balance out the show tremendously.

This is very innovative and wonderful reality show. Also, if you know the anguish and struggle of the women who play the wolves, you can know that it is inappropriate to assume that this is simply a cruel and fraudulent reality show.
As you know, the concept of the show is that a woman playing a wolf deceives men who genuinely want a relationship. However, as the women who play the wolves are also human, they might be gradually develop romantic feelings for their partners. I felt it was really beautiful and pure how the wolves, who were supposed to deceive their opponents at first, gradually come to really love them. So this is by no means just a fraudulent show to fool people, etc., but has also the aspect of a pure romantic reality show with new concepts.
This romantic reality show from Japan is undeniably innovative and addictive, and it will be a breath of fresh air for all who watch it. 'Is She the Wolf?' has disrupted the existing concept of reality shows and taken them to the next stage. Please watch the show all the way through and I can easily guess you will be moved to tears. The ending in particular was so shocking that I wept so much. I watched it over and over again to soak up the emotional aftermath. The show was that much impact. The cast members of the show has also received a lot of praise on their Instagrams from users who watched it. This Japanese reality show is definitely well worth watching.

Such a bad thing to deceive people on purpose and have them match for a full 3 months only to find out the one they fell in love with is a "wolf" - a pre-determined selected person to play the roll of the Wolf, which is a person who is a deceiver and has no intention of liking anyone. As a matter of fact, it is their job to lie. As you can imagine, many contestants get truly hurt in this show - including the wolves. Yes, it turns out that there is more than one wolf. Since this show has recruited many actors for contestants, I believe they take the row of wolf thinking they can showcase their acting skills. But is it worth it at the expense of others that have true feelings for someone? Who would ever volunteer to be on this show? The highlighted personalities and nice guy is Robin and also the you youngest guy in the group who is pretty shy.
I found this show to be pretty cruel. Hard enough to find a special connection then to find one and because of show rules you cannot pursue. Japan says it is concerned about decreasing population..only to deny possible love connections. Putting people through that kind of heartache for ratings is just cruel. One referred to as romance game, but to me honest connections friend or more is not something that is a game. Especially since the wolf is randomly selected, the consequences are pretty harsh and scarring, contestants seemed honest, but it might more scriptedthan I thought it was. Pretty cold and harsh, which relationships can be, this just unnecessarily so.
Creating a reality/romance/game show where they put 10 participants in an environment that favors love connections and then set rules that intentionally destroy some of these loves connections with lies and deception. No ethical boundaries.. Wow! Seriously?
The concept being so bad that I am surprised that they found people who agreed to participate. Well, most of them being actors and artists its' possible that they went in to get that much needed international exposure even if its' negative. Terrible show? YES. Scripted/fake? There's a very strong possibility. Regrettably, It seems that the show is popular in the Japan this being the 4th season.
